REDDING, Calif. (KGO) -- A man driving through the Carr Fire near Redding recorded terrifying video that revealed near apocalyptic scenes. Mike Daly filmed his drive on Friday morning.
The explosive Carr Fire is roaring through Shasta County, claiming at least six lives, burning nearly 100,000 acres, destroying 600 structures, and prompting thousands of people to flee their homes.
The Carr Fire, which has grown to nearly 90,000 acres, destroyed hundreds of structures and killed six people as of Sunday afternoon, is just one of the many blazes burning across the Golden State.
